Bianca Saunders Launches Solo Footwear Range

The footwear collection, manufactur­ed by Valuni, will make its debut at the designer's spring 2025 show during Paris Fashion Week Men's next month.

- BY TIANWEI ZHANG

LONDON — British menswear designer Bianca Saunders Thursday unveiled its inaugural footwear range in collaborat­ion with the Portuguese Associatio­n of Footwear and Leather Goods.

With manufactur­ing partner Valuni, a footwear brand based in São João da Madeira, a region on the outskirts of Porto, Saunders was able to reinterpre­t her modern take on men's design, which often involves mixing sartorial silhouette­s with British Caribbean traditions, into six styles of shoes, including loafers, mid-boots and high bridge trainers.

The footwear collection will make its debut at the designer's spring 2025 show during Paris Fashion Week Men's next month, which marks her return to the men's calendar. The ANDAM Fashion

Prize winner in 2021 presented her fall 2024 collection in March during Paris Fashion Week.

Saunders said the partnershi­p provided an opportunit­y to extend her brand's ethos into footwear, and because of Valuni's well-rounded production capability, she was able to materializ­e prototypes from her sketches within weeks.

Previously, she collaborat­ed with At.Kollektive on a capsule with an element of footwear.

“Valuni's commitment to quality and craftsmans­hip perfectly aligns with our values. Collaborat­ing on this inaugural footwear collection is an exciting new chapter for us as a brand, and its extensive expertise has been instrument­al in bringing our vision to life,” added Saunders.

The partnershi­p was the result of the Portuguese Associatio­n of Footwear and Leather Goods's effort to connect more British designers with Portuguese manufactur­ers.

Paulo Gonçalves, communicat­ions director at the organizati­on, which has more than 700 members from different sectors of the trade, noted that the Portuguese footwear industry will invest 600 million euros by the end of the decade to establish itself as a major hub for footwear production.

“Building partnershi­ps with globally renowned designers is an incredible opportunit­y and we are honored to support Saunders in creating her dream footwear collection showcasing her unique talent and contempora­ry aesthetic,” Gonçalves added.
